【发布时间】:2014-08-07 21:43:49
【问题描述】:
我有一个小 plnkr,我用它来玩 AngularJS 和 ngAnimate。我现在正在学习 css3 转换和转换。折叠/展开动画看起来很酷,但是在动画完成之前元素会占用它最终会占用的所有空间。折叠时更糟,因为文本会缩小并消失,但随后容器会突然关闭而不是优雅地关闭。
http://plnkr.co/edit/hzJlOstUCeH2sB47OstS?p=preview
我一直在尝试模拟 JQuery 的 slideDown 动画,但除非我知道动画要达到的高度,否则我似乎无法让这个动画变得流畅。有谁知道 JQuery 的 slideDown 函数如何能够平滑地为可变高度元素设置动画?
【问题讨论】:
-
你更新了 plunker - 它与 .gif 版本不同。
-
@arturgrzesiak 是的,我做到了。一旦我有了解决方案,我就会继续更新我的演示。该演示现在可以正常工作。感谢您阅读我的问题:)
标签: javascript jquery angularjs css transform